Gary Neville, Phil Neville, Nicky Butt, Ryan Giggs, and Paul Scholes each purchased a stake in Salford back in 2014 before David Beckham joined in on the act five years later.
The former Manchester United stars have overseen a huge upturn in The Ammies’ fortunes during their time at the helm.

Hide AdSalford secured an incredible four promotions in five years following their takeover, but have been stuck in League Two since 2019, sacking several managers along the way as they look to climb further up the football league.
That approach has led to some criticism, especially as Salford have one of the biggest budgets in the division, with opposition fans especially keen to callout their shortcomings and struggles.
As a result, a new study has now revealed the most popular Salford owner as well as which member of the Class of 92 has made the smartest investment into the club.
The team at Swoop Funding have analysed how much profit or loss Salford have made alongside the positive and negative online sentiment of the Neville brothers, Giggs, Scholes, Butt, and Beckham.

Hide AdThe Class of '92’s investment in Salford City continues to generate diverse outcomes despite a reported £3.2M loss for the 2022/23 season. Gary Neville leads the pack with the highest "Smartest Investment Score" of 67.05, backed by a strong 53% positive online sentiment and just 2% negative.
In contrast, Beckham and Phil Neville, who scored 47.78 each, face neutral sentiment with 0% positive or negative. Giggs, meanwhile, with a score of 46.28, have received 6% negative sentiment, while Butt scored 45.03 with 11% negative sentiment. Phil Neville scored lowest at 41.53, facing 25% negative sentiment and no positives.
